编程经验
来源:互联网 发布:js template.render 编辑:程序博客网 时间:2024/04/30 23:34
1.开发一个系统之前,首先要设计出系统业务流程图,然后根据业务流程图设置个功能模块,并对其进行分析。尽量将相同功能的模块设计成一个窗体,这样可以节省系统资源,也可以将一些常用的功能封装成方法,节省重复的代码,便于程序的修改。
2.为了便于系统的编码和后期的维护,在系统编码之前,一定要首先制定一套完整的编码规范(包括数据库的命名规范和程序代码的命名规范)。同时,应该对系统做一个总体的分析,将其可能建立的窗体进行分类,放置在不同的文件夹下,并将一些重用的代码抽象成方法,写入到公共类中。
3.优秀的应用系统软件需要具备健壮性,灵活性以及良好的人机界面。
4.开发数据库应该程序时,如果需要查找多个表中的数据,就可以通过建立视图来简化代码的编写。另外,程序中涉及到打印操作,用户号可以利用Visual Studio 2008自带的水晶表中的打印功能来实现,这样不仅界面美观友好,而且操作简单方便。
5.在开发数据库应用程序时,如果需要修改或删除数据,在修改和删除之前一定要提醒用户是否真的要删除或修改数据,以防止用户不小心修改或删除数据。
6.在编写程序的时候,要养成良好的变成习惯,时刻将代码的性能放在编写代码的首位,而不是在编写完成后在考虑性能问题。
- 编程经验
- 编程经验
- 编程经验
- 编程经验
- 编程经验
- 编程经验
- 编程经验
- 编程经验
- 编程经验
- VB编程经验点滴
- 编程经验点滴
- VC编程经验汇总
- delphi编程经验(zz)
- VB编程经验小说
- vc编程小经验
- VC编程经验汇总
- hibernate编程经验
- VC常用编程经验
- C++ STL学习笔记(2)
- 圣诞快乐 !
- c#中FileInfo类和File类的区别
- dns故障排错
- 项目管理手记(24) ERP项目实施中如何进行项目督导
- 编程经验
- FileInfo类
- 明晚又是平安夜
- u-boot的Makefile分析
- .NET牛人应该知道些什么
- 一些很特别的J2ME开源项目
- ASP.NET 2.0缓存技术探讨
- 自己当收藏
- Linux 设备驱动 Edition 3